The Virtual International Authority File is a project from the OCLC Office of Research which brings together authority data from 16 different authority files in 23 libraries worldwide. The web service provides a way to search authority information and retrieve authority records in a variety of formats.

Frequency of data update

Data for VIAF is updated on a monthly basis.

Content Negotiation

VIAF is capable of content negotiation for requested URLs. Therefore different the Accept/Header retrieve content in different formats. Below is a table of the Accept/Headers recognized by VIAF, the format of the corresponding response and the corresponding URL for accessing the data without using Accept/Headers.
